Bacolod to Cebu bus trip via Don Salvador Benedicto

Bacolod to Cebu Ceres bus tripDuring our recent Cebu trip last week of October, we took the Ceres bus going there. The trip started from the Ceres Liner terminal at Shopping, Bacolod City at 7:15 AM. The bus was air-conditioned and the travel time was about 2 hours and 30 minutes as we arrived at the San Carlos City port at 9:45 AM.

For Bacolod to Cebu bus trips, we usually take the Don Salvador Benedicto route because of the scenic views along this municipality. Ceres Bus Trip details (Bacolod to Cebu via Don Salvador Benedicto):
Departure: 7:15 AM (from Bacolod City)
Bus: Air-conditioned
Fare: Php290 (regular) / Php240 (senior citizen)

Arrival: 9:45 AM (San Carlos City)
Travel Duration: 2.5 hours (from Bacolod to San Carlos via Don Salvador Benedicto)

At the San Carlos city port, we paid Php12.00 for the terminal fee. All bus passengers were required to go down before the bus was loaded in the barge.

Lite Ferry (Danilo Lines) Trip Details – San Carlos City (Negros Occidental) to Toledo City (Cebu):
Fare (standard accommodation): Php180 (regular) / Php144 (senior citizen)
Departure: 10:00 AM (from San Carlos City)
Arrival: 12:00 NN (Toledo City)
Approximate Travel time: 2 hours

Bus trip details – Toledo City to Cebu City :
Departure: 12:00 NN (from Toledo)
Arrival: 2:00 PM (at Cebu City South Bus terminal)
Approximate Travel time: 2 hours

    The name of the “Don Salvador Route” is the Negros Eco-Tourism Highway, linking Bacolod City thru the Municipality of Murcia, Don Salvador Benedicto to the City of San Carlos. It’s an 82 kms highway which passes through the mountain route which highlights a number of Tourism Site in Negros Occidental (the mini rice terraces of Don Salvador Benedicto, Malatan-og Falls in DSB and the Choco Hills of San Carlos City.
